I have a theory on the new FRER. It is totally unscientific and just based on reading a couple of TTC message boards. I think they are designed to not get any darker. I think the execs at FRER lurk on these boards (well, at least they pay people to lurk) a realize all the POAS addicts look for darker lines and when they don't get darker, they buy more tests and FRER makes more money.

There are also so many variables - how diluted the urine is, time of the tests etc.

The only reliable test is a blood test - can your doctor's office draw betas to give you some peace of mind?
